The Curriculum: Exploring the World of Portuguese Language and Literature

Theme 1: Language and Communication

One of the central themes explored in the IB Portuguese A Language and Literature curriculum is the study of language and communication. Students engage with various forms of texts, including literary works, speeches, and non-fiction, to analyze how language is used to convey meaning, persuade, and shape perceptions. Through texts such as Fernando Pessoa's poems and José Saramago's essays, students gain insights into the nuances and versatility of the Portuguese language.

Theme 2: Cultural Contexts

The second theme of the curriculum focuses on the exploration of literary works within their cultural contexts. Students examine how literature reflects and shapes the cultural identity, values, and traditions of Portuguese-speaking communities. Texts like Eça de Queirós' "Os Maias" (The Maias) and Mia Couto's "Terra Sonâmbula" (Sleepwalking Land) provide students with opportunities to critically analyze the interplay between literature and culture.

Theme 3: Literary Genres and Techniques

The third theme delves into the study of different literary genres and techniques employed by Portuguese-language authors. Students explore the characteristics and conventions of various genres, such as poetry, prose, and drama, and analyze the literary devices used to convey meaning and evoke emotions. Through texts like Luís de Camões' "Os Lusíadas" (The Lusiads) and Clarice Lispector's "A Hora da Estrela" (The Hour of the Star), students develop a deep appreciation for the artistry of Portuguese literature.

Exam Preparation: Tips and Strategies

Preparing for the IB Portuguese A Language and Literature exam requires careful preparation and effective strategies. Here are some tips to help you succeed:

  1. Read Widely: Immerse yourself in a variety of Portuguese literary works, including works from different time periods and authors, to develop a comprehensive understanding of Portuguese literature.
  2. Analyze Texts: Practice close reading and develop your skills in analyzing literary techniques, themes, and cultural context within the texts.
  3. Develop Writing Skills: Enhance your essay writing skills by constructing well-structured arguments, supporting them with textual evidence, and showcasing critical thinking.
  4. Research the Context: Deepen your understanding of the historical, social, and cultural context in which the texts were written to better appreciate their significance and themes.
  5. Engage in Discussions: Participate in discussions with classmates, teachers, and online forums to exchange ideas, interpretations, and insights about the texts.
  6. Utilize Past Papers: Familiarize yourself with past exam papers to understand the exam format and types of questions that may be asked.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Do I need to be fluent in Portuguese to study IB Portuguese A Language and Literature?

Yes, a strong proficiency in the Portuguese language is essential to study and excel in IB Portuguese A Language and Literature. The course requires reading, analyzing, and writing about Portuguese texts in depth.

Q2: Can I choose my own texts for analysis in the IB Portuguese A Language and Literature course?

No, the texts for analysis are predetermined by the IB curriculum. However, within the prescribed texts, students have the flexibility to explore different interpretations and aspects of the works.

Q3: Are there any recommended resources for studying Portuguese literature?

Yes, there are various resources available to support your study of Portuguese literature. Online platforms, academic journals, and reputable literary publications can provide valuable insights, critical analysis, and additional readings to supplement your understanding of the texts.

Q4: How can studying IB Portuguese A Language and Literature benefit me in the future?

Studying IB Portuguese A Language and Literature enhances your language proficiency, critical thinking skills, and cultural awareness. These skills can be valuable in various fields, such as translation, interpretation, academia, journalism, and cultural exchange programs focused on Portuguese-speaking countries.

Q5: Are there any famous Portuguese authors or literary works?

Portuguese literature boasts a rich tradition with many renowned authors and literary works. Some famous Portuguese authors include Fernando Pessoa, José Saramago, Eça de Queirós, and Luís de Camões. Notable literary works include "The Book of Disquiet," "Blindness," "The Maias," and "The Lusiads."

Q6: Can I pursue Portuguese literature studies beyond the IB program?

Certainly! If you develop a passion for Portuguese literature through the IB Portuguese A Language and Literature course, you can continue your studies at the undergraduate or graduate level, either in a Portuguese-speaking country or at institutions abroad.
